Abstract

This research is classroom action research conducted in four meetings in cycles I and II  and is designed through four stages, namely planning, implementation, observation, and reflection. The data source for this research was 17 students in class V at SDN 35 Wewangrewu, Wajo Regency. Data collection on the ability to dribble using an assessment sheet for prefix techniques, body position, foot contact with the ball, and final attitude The results of a quantitative analysis of data on dribbling learning outcomes in football games showed that the number of students who completed the first cycle was 10 with a percentage of 58.82%, and the number of students who completed the second cycle was 17 with a percentage of 100%. Based on the results of this study, it can be concluded that learning physical education through the Jigsaw cooperative learning model can improve the learning outcomes of dribbling in football games for students at SDN 35 Wewangrewu, Wajo Regency.
